Graphic Processing Unit (GPU) Engineer - TS/SCI

Apply Now

At a Glance

Location
Bethesda, Maryland, United States

Requirements

10+ years of relevant systems engineering experience

Proven experience in GPU architecture design, and GPU performance optimization.

Expertise in operating system integration for Linux.

Strong understanding of computer hardware architecture, particularly as it relates to Linux systems.

Knowledge of parallel computing, graphics algorithms, and real-time rendering in Linux environments.

Familiarity with GPU debugging tools and profiling software for Linux.

Responsibilities

GPU Architecture and Design: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to define, develop, and optimize GPU architectures, ensuring they meet stringent performance, power efficiency, and feature requirements.

Leverage industry insights to drive design decisions.

Ensure that GPU designs and integrations are not only optimized for Linux but are also adaptable to other operating systems.

Operating System Integration: Work closely with operating system developers to ensure smooth GPU integration with Linux-based systems.

Optimize GPU drivers for compatibility, performance, and reliability in a Linux environment.

Provide regular maintenance and updates to ensure continued compatibility.
